Description"Axa: The Gambler"Jul 1980 Axa strips are usually so beautiful. The most sought after ones are the single or double panel strips. This one is specially beautiful because it contents not only Axa with her sword. Also because Mark Ten (MX), the robot, and her loyal friend is there. Superb post-apocalytic scene in this early 80's strip. "Pilgrims! Making for the City of Hope" AXA Social/Sharing |
